# elizaOS User Feedback Analysis
September 26, 2025

## 1. Pain Point Categorization

### UX/UI Issues
- **Confusing Web Interface**: Approximately 15% of users express frustration over undocumented Web UI dashboard features (issue #5857). Users struggle to understand available functionality without proper guidance.
- **Image Generation Failures**: Multiple users report inconsistent behavior with image generation across platforms. Discord image display was a particular pain point, affecting approximately 20% of active Discord users (fixed in PR #5861).
- **Missing Action Feedback**: Users lack visibility into agent actions, with 30% reporting confusion about whether tools were successfully executed (addressed in PR #5865).

### Technical Functionality
- **Dependency Conflicts**: The Zod validation library issues (v3 vs v4) caused plugin loading failures for approximately 25% of users after the 1.5.10 update (issue #5995).
- **CLI Restart Loops**: Multiple users experienced infinite restart loops in development mode due to client directory detection issues, significantly impacting developer workflow (PR #5991).
- **Port Detection Failures**: Automatic port fallback mechanism failed for many users when default ports were occupied, causing unexpected crashes (PR #5876).

### Documentation Gaps
- **Token Migration Uncertainty**: The most prevalent concern (mentioned by 40+ community members) is the lack of comprehensive documentation about the $ai16z to $elizaOS token migration process. Users are particularly concerned about exchange-held tokens.
- **Missing Plugin Documentation**: Inconsistencies between documentation and implementation in the Telegram plugin created confusion for multiple developers (PR #15).

## 4. Communication Gaps

### Misaligned Expectations
- **elizaOS vs. $elizaOS**: Many users (approximately 35%) confuse the open-source framework with the token, leading to incorrect expectations about how framework updates affect token value.
- **Plugin Publishing Process**: Users expect simpler plugin publishing (issue #5813), but current process requires multiple steps that aren't clearly documented.
- **Cross-Chain Capabilities**: Users are uncertain about how the new token will operate across chains, with many assuming it's Solana-only despite announcements about Chainlink CCIP integration.

### Recurring Questions Indicating Documentation Gaps
- "How will token migration affect exchange-held tokens?" (asked by 15+ users)
- "What happens to tokens held in margin accounts during migration?" (asked by 5+ users)
- "How do I set specific agent settings?" (appears in multiple contexts)
- "Where does the system store agent environment variables?" (asked repeatedly)

### Suggested Improvements
- **Terminology Disambiguation**: Create clear distinction between elizaOS (framework) and $elizaOS (token) in all communications.
- **Onboarding Flow Revamp**: Implement guided first-time experience that helps users understand the relationship between framework and token ecosystem.
- **Configuration Guide**: Develop a comprehensive guide for agent configuration covering all settings and environment variables.
- **Exchange-Specific Migration Guides**: Create dedicated guides for each major exchange where $ai16z is traded.
